New Delhi: The excitement surrounding the Indian Premier League continues to intensify. So far, only 24 matches—roughly one-third of the tournament—have been played in the 19th edition of the IPL. The Punjab Kings are delivering a spectacular performance this season, appearing to be an incredibly tough nut to crack for any opponent. On Thursday, they handed a crushing defeat to the Mumbai Indians.

With this victory, they have secured the top spot in the points table. Although the Punjab Kings have never won an IPL title before, their performance this season has taken everyone by surprise. The Punjab Kings have accumulated 9 points from their five matches played so far. If you haven’t kept up with the IPL season’s points table, don’t delay any longer. Where Each Team Stands in the Points Table

With only 24 matches played so far in IPL 2026, it would be premature to make any definitive predictions. However, judging by current form, the defending champions RCB, along with the Punjab Kings and Rajasthan Royals, appear to have a stronger foothold in the tournament compared to the other teams. The Punjab Kings have won every match they have played so far, thereby winning the hearts of their fans.

Furthermore, they currently sit at the number one spot with 9 points from five matches. RCB holds the second position with 8 points, while Rajasthan occupies the third spot with an equal number of points. Apart from these teams, Sunrisers Hyderabad, Delhi Capitals, Gujarat Titans, Lucknow Super Giants, and CSK are all tied with 4 points each. Thanks to a superior Net Run Rate, Sunrisers Hyderabad currently holds the fourth position.

A Dire Situation for These Teams

Three of the most prominent teams in the Indian Premier League appear to be in dire straits this season. Chennai Super Kings, Mumbai Indians, and Kolkata Knight Riders are lagging significantly behind the competition. Consequently, these three teams currently occupy the eighth, ninth, and tenth positions, respectively, in the points table.

The Kolkata Knight Riders have played five matches so far, yet victory continues to elude them. After winning their opening match against Mumbai, the team faced defeat in all subsequent matches.

Who Holds the Orange Cap?

So far in the IPL, the highest number of runs have come from the bat of RCB batsman Virat Kohli. Thanks to his stellar batting performance, he currently holds the Orange Cap. He has scored 228 runs in the first five matches. Hyderabad’s Heinrich Klaasen sits in second place, having scored 224 runs. Gujarat’s explosive bowler, Prasidh Krishna, continues to hold the Purple Cap; he has claimed 10 wickets across four matches so far.
